
The red heart is grunge board from one of the Tim Holtz collections that I colored red with my Copic markers. I stamped some white (Palette fresh snow) distressed dots from Savvy Stamps and attached it to the tag.
The sentiment is from Victorine Originals and stamped in Palette Noir then cut out using the long rectangle die from Spellbinders. The scalloped die was used on the black cardstock to layer it.
Designer paper is from my "I have no clue who made it" stash.
